#d58850 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d58850 is composed of 83.5% red, 53.3%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 36.2% magenta, 62.4%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 25.3 degrees, a saturation of 61.3% and a lightness of 57.5%. #d58850 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a0 with #ab1100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

#d58850 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d58850 has RGB values of R:213, G:136,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.36, Y:0.62,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 13994064.
